Manchester charity supports homeless community with shoebox appealResidents at Worsley Lodge care home in Worsley, Manchester was delighted to show its support to the local homeless community with a generous donation for the shoebox appeal. 

Worsley Lodge welcomed donations from Residents, Relatives, Colleagues and the local community to be included in the boxes, which helps provide essentials to those affected by homelessness in the local community. 

Residents were keen to add a special touch to the shoeboxes, as Susan and Marjorie decorated the boxes and even included homemade cards. 

Worsley Lodge’s maintenance officer, Mike, was delighted to help out by taking the parcels to the local drop off point. 

Anne Bannon, Home Manager at Worsley Lodge, said: “At HC-One, we are committed to helping out our local community wherever possible. It was lovely to see so many people donating to our shoebox appeal, which we hope will make a huge difference to those affected by homelessness in Manchester.”
